Toodles Galore Lena Cat is a fictional character in Tom and Jerry. She is white colored and usually wears a neck ribbon and is known to be a very beautiful cat. Her first appearance was in a 1946 Animated short "Springtime for Thomas"

Toodles is first of many girl cats that Tom falls for over the course of Tom and Jerry. Toodles is apparently open with any kind of relationship. Even with non-cats. In Casanova Cat, Jerry kissed Toodles on the cheek, which had her take an interest in him. At the end, a car drove off with Toodles and Jerry, and they shared a passionate kiss in the back seat.

Trivia[]

  • In the episode Blue Cat Blues, there's a white cat who's interested in rich men and strikes a resemblance to Toodles. However, that cat was confirmed not to be Toodles.
